Christophe Leroy wrote: > kprobe does not handle events happening in real mode. > > As exception entry points are running with MMU disabled, > blacklist them. > > Signed-off-by: Christophe Leroy <christophe.leroy@c-s.fr> > --- > arch/powerpc/kernel/entry_32.S | 7 +++++++ > 1 file changed, 7 insertions(+) > > diff --git a/arch/powerpc/kernel/entry_32.S b/arch/powerpc/kernel/entry_32.S > index 94f78c03cb79..9a1a45d6038a 100644 > --- a/arch/powerpc/kernel/entry_32.S > +++ b/arch/powerpc/kernel/entry_32.S > @@ -51,6 +51,7 @@ mcheck_transfer_to_handler: > mfspr r0,SPRN_DSRR1 > stw r0,_DSRR1(r11) > /* fall through */ > +_ASM_NOKPROBE_SYMBOL(mcheck_transfer_to_handler) > > .globl debug_transfer_to_handler > debug_transfer_to_handler: > @@ -59,6 +60,7 @@ debug_transfer_to_handler: > mfspr r0,SPRN_CSRR1 > stw r0,_CSRR1(r11) > /* fall through */ > +_ASM_NOKPROBE_SYMBOL(debug_transfer_to_handler) > > .globl crit_transfer_to_handler > crit_transfer_to_handler: > @@ -94,6 +96,7 @@ crit_transfer_to_handler: > rlwinm r0,r1,0,0,(31 - THREAD_SHIFT) > stw r0,KSP_LIMIT(r8) > /* fall through */ > +_ASM_NOKPROBE_SYMBOL(crit_transfer_to_handler) > #endif > > #ifdef CONFIG_40x > @@ -115,6 +118,7 @@ crit_transfer_to_handler: > rlwinm r0,r1,0,0,(31 - THREAD_SHIFT) > stw r0,KSP_LIMIT(r8) > /* fall through */ > +_ASM_NOKPROBE_SYMBOL(crit_transfer_to_handler) > #endif > > /* > @@ -127,6 +131,7 @@ crit_transfer_to_handler: > .globl transfer_to_handler_full > transfer_to_handler_full: > SAVE_NVGPRS(r11) > +_ASM_NOKPROBE_SYMBOL(transfer_to_handler_full) > /* fall through */ > > .globl transfer_to_handler > @@ -286,6 +291,8 @@ reenable_mmu: > lwz r2, GPR2(r11) > b fast_exception_return > #endif > +_ASM_NOKPROBE_SYMBOL(transfer_to_handler) > +_ASM_NOKPROBE_SYMBOL(transfer_to_handler_cont)
These are added after 'reenable_mmu', which is itself not blacklisted. Is that intentional?
